Module: BulkDataTestKit::BulkDataV200Client::URLs

Included in:
Endpoints::KickOff, Endpoints::Status, ServerProxy, WaitTest
Defined in:
lib/bulk_data_test_kit/v2.0.0_client/urls.rb

Overview

URLs for use in Bulk Data Client tests and endpoints

Instance Method Summary collapse

Instance Method Details

#base_urlObject



15
16
17
# File 'lib/bulk_data_test_kit/v2.0.0_client/urls.rb', line 15

def base_url
  "#{Inferno::Application['base_url']}/custom/#{suite_id}"
end

#fhir_urlObject



23
24
25
# File 'lib/bulk_data_test_kit/v2.0.0_client/urls.rb', line 23

def fhir_url
  base_url + BASE_ROUTE
end

#output_urlObject



31
32
33
# File 'lib/bulk_data_test_kit/v2.0.0_client/urls.rb', line 31

def output_url
  base_url + OUTPUT_ROUTE
end

#resume_pass_urlObject



19
20
21
# File 'lib/bulk_data_test_kit/v2.0.0_client/urls.rb', line 19

def resume_pass_url
  base_url + RESUME_PASS_ROUTE
end

#status_urlObject



27
28
29
# File 'lib/bulk_data_test_kit/v2.0.0_client/urls.rb', line 27

def status_url
  base_url + STATUS_ROUTE
end

#suite_idObject



35
36
37
# File 'lib/bulk_data_test_kit/v2.0.0_client/urls.rb', line 35

def suite_id
  BulkDataClientTestSuite.id
end